shadowdaoandClaude Opus 4.6 67ed69df00 Stream transcript segments to frontend as they are transcribed
Send each segment to the frontend immediately after transcription via
a new pipeline.segment IPC message, then send speaker assignments as a
batch pipeline.speaker_update message after diarization completes. This
lets the UI display segments progressively instead of waiting for the
entire pipeline to finish.

Changes:
- Add partial_segment_message and speaker_update_message IPC factories
- Add on_segment callback parameter to TranscribeService.transcribe()
- Emit partial segments and speaker updates from PipelineService.run()
- Add send_and_receive_with_progress to SidecarManager (Rust)
- Route pipeline.segment/speaker_update events in run_pipeline command
- Listen for streaming events in Svelte frontend (+page.svelte)
- Add tests for new message types, callback signature, and update logic

shadowdaoandClaude Opus 4.6 d00281f0c7 Fix critical integration issues for end-to-end functionality
- Rewrite SidecarManager as singleton with OnceLock, reusing one Python
  process across all commands instead of spawning per call
- Separate stdin/stdout ownership with dedicated BufReader to prevent
  data corruption between wait_for_ready and send_and_receive
- Add ensure_running() for auto-start on first command
- Fix asset protocol URL: use convertFileSrc() instead of manual
  encodeURIComponent which broke file paths with slashes
- Add +layout.svelte with global dark theme, CSS reset, and custom
  scrollbar styling to prevent white flash on startup
- Register AppState with Tauri .manage(), initialize SQLite database
  on app startup at ~/.voicetonotes/voice_to_notes.db
- Wire project commands (create/get/list) to real database queries
  instead of placeholder stubs

shadowdaoandClaude Opus 4.6 415a648a2b Phase 4: Export to SRT, WebVTT, ASS, plain text, and Markdown
- Implement ExportService using pysubs2 for caption formats (SRT, VTT, ASS)
  and custom formatters for plain text and Markdown
- SRT exports with [Speaker]: prefix, WebVTT with <v Speaker> voice tags,
  ASS with color-coded speaker styles
- Plain text groups by speaker with labels, Markdown adds timestamps
- Add export.start IPC handler and export_transcript Tauri command
- Add export dropdown menu in header (appears after transcription)
- Uses native save dialog for output file selection
- Add pysubs2 dependency
- Tests: 30 Python (6 export tests), 6 Rust, 0 Svelte errors

shadowdaoandClaude Opus 4.6 44480906a4 Phase 3: Speaker diarization and full transcription pipeline
- Implement DiarizeService with pyannote.audio speaker detection
- Build PipelineService combining transcribe → diarize → merge with
  overlap-based speaker assignment per segment
- Add pipeline.start and diarize.start IPC handlers
- Add run_pipeline Tauri command for full pipeline execution
- Wire frontend to use pipeline: speakers auto-created with colors,
  segments assigned to detected speakers
- Build SpeakerManager with rename support (double-click or edit button)
- Add speaker color coding throughout transcript display
- Add pyannote.audio dependency
- Tests: 24 Python (including merge logic), 6 Rust, 0 Svelte errors
